Beth Stuart’s exhibition Length, Breadth, Thickness and – Duration features costume patterns of Madeleine Vionnet, who designed some of the first beachwear for women. Inspired by Vionnet’s inventive career participants in this workshop will invent outfits or costumes for their favourite hobby or dream job. We will design our outfits on paper and then bring them to life on mini manikins using fabric, thread and glue.
